I have to admit something to you KG. I'm learning with the massive influx of new cannabis users across the USA as laws change - I just don't smoke like most people like to smoke. I really do seek a degree of potency that is offsetting to most recreational users.

It's for that reason, while I did not intentionally let my Mochiesel keeper go, the screw up didn't hurt too badly - because she just wasn't STRONG ENOUGH...well, for me. To everyone else, she was epic and perfect. And...flavor wise, she was...

But - he's my take on it - while a good plant - she was likely NOT that unique in a broader seed pop. It was without question a Mochi dom pheno that held heavy sour influence...but...

I've watched enough people grow out your Mochi crosses now and I'm seeing how consistent she seems to put out "that style" of pheno I found in the Mochiesel. Mochi - as a clone, seems to replicate herself rather well.

I'm also seeing her throw out phenos that looks WAY WAY WAY more Cookies influenced - to the point of appearing to be OGKB type offspring - but those don't appear to be the true keepers from her. In the OGKB offspring, those mutant leafed plants are the ones to watch. With Mochi - it's the plants that throw out her quality trait of making beautiful, tight chunky nugs up and down the whole stem - keep her resin content and coloring - BUT, ultimately, steal the terpene and cannabinoid profile from the other parent. Meaning plants that look like Mochi, but don't actually taste or smoke like her.

I never really did understand why when give free choice over what Gelato to breed with, you decided to go with a more obscure one - the Mochi. However, I think I've seen the light and understand why, more now. For that reason, I'd be stoked to give something you've crafted with the Mochi at the helm again.
